The Prologue of Halloween: The Game, Escape From Smith’s Grove, holds two Loomis Logs. They are cassette recordings that fill in Michael Myers’ backstory, and both sit slightly off the main escape route, so following the objective marker in a straight line will walk you past them.

Quick answer: Grab Loomis Log #2 in the courtyard corner across from the doorway at the very start, then grab Loomis Log #4 inside the bus stop shelter down the street from the power box. Both must be collected before you pry open the gate.

Each log is worth 1,000 XP, and the counter tags them as the first and second collectibles out of 14. The numbering in the log names is not sequential with the pickup order, so #2 and #4 are correct for the Prologue even though they are the first two you will find.

Loomis Log #2 location: sanatorium courtyard

The Prologue opens with Michael stepping out of the fenced courtyard after the fence has come down, with patients and orderlies scattered across the grounds. Ignore the path ahead for a moment.
Turn around and walk back into the yard you just left. The log is in the far corner opposite the doorway, in the pool of light thrown by a lamppost.

Look for the benches and the trash can beneath the lamppost. The tape is resting on top of the trash can, at roughly chest height.
Walk up to it and use the Retrieve Collectible interaction. On PC that is the E key.

Loomis Log #4 location: bus stop shelter

Keep playing until you reach the bottom of the hill and the game gives you the objective to switch off the power box. The second log does not appear before that point.

Face the diamond marker over the power box, then turn left and walk down the street instead of interacting with the box.
Continue along the wet road until the bus stop shelter comes into view on the side of the street. It is easy to miss in the dark.
Step inside the shelter and check the trash can. The tape is sitting on the lid. Interact with it to add Loomis Log #4 to your collection.

How to confirm both logs are collected

A successful pickup shows a “Picked Up Loomis Log” banner naming the exact tape, along with a +1000 XP notification. The collectible counter on screen also ticks over, reading 1/14 after the courtyard tape and 2/14 after the bus stop tape.

For a permanent record, open the Graveyard section from the main menu once the chapter is over. Every log you have picked up is listed there and can be played back.


The point of no return in the Prologue

Both areas stay open right up until you cut the power to the gate and pry it open. That single action closes off the sanatorium grounds and the street behind you, and there is no way to backtrack for a missed tape.

The only realistic ways to lose these two are walking straight ahead at the opening instead of turning back into the yard, and hitting the power box the moment its marker appears rather than checking the street to the left first.

If you do escape without them, the Prologue can be replayed from the chapter select, so a clean-up run is the fallback rather than a lost save.
